[QUOTE="TJV, post: 534148, member: 4300"] Datone Jones: Too early to tell. Eddie Lacy: Fantastic pick, only question is durability because of his old-time, smash mouth running style (which I love). David Bakhtiari: Very good pick. Has potential to be LT of the future picked in the 4th round. Emphasis on potential but [B]IMO [/B]he can certainly play one of the OT spots at an above average level. (May switch to RT with Bulaga at LT.) Has nasty disposition and finishes. J.C. Tretter: Too early to tell. Johnathan Franklin: Too early to tell. Micah Hyde: Great football instincts. Great pick in the 5th round. He and a healthy Hayward could give the new DC (?) a lot of flexibility. Good returner. Josh Boyd: Too early to tell but came on late in the season. We’re likely to find out [I]a lot[/I] more about him next season with the departure of a DL or two. Nate Palmer: Too early to tell. Charles Johnson: Gone. Don’t care unless he returns to Packers. Kevin Dorsey: Too early to tell. Sam Barrington: Too early to tell. [/QUOTE]
